The efficacy and function of Taiwan Veratrum

1. Ornamental effect

Taiwan Veratrum has a great ornamental effect. After it blooms, the deep red flowers grow from the green stems, which are very beautiful. In addition, its flowering period is very long, allowing people to appreciate its beauty for a long time.

2. Reduce swelling and remove sores

Taiwan Veratrum has a very good effect in removing ulcers. Grind it into powder, dissolve it in raw oil and then apply it directly to the ulcer to remove it.

3. Induce vomiting and detoxify

The stems of Taiwan Veratrum are somewhat toxic, but they can induce vomiting and can be used to treat food poisoning. Before using, you need to consult a professional to avoid accidental poisoning.
